    Adeboye urges Christians to ‘put mind at rest’ over insecurity

    Pastor Enoch Adeboye, the General Overseer of the Redeemed Christian Church of God, urged Nigerian Christians on Sunday that insecurity will be eliminated, proclaiming that “the church will laugh last.”

    This comes just as he has advised Nigerians to rest assured that wickedness will not prevail.

    Adeboye made the statement while teaching “The Master Builder” at RCCG’s monthly thanksgiving service, which was aired and observed by our correspondent.

    According to the popular cleric, the current security situation in the country serves as a reminder that God can grow and protect His church.

    In recent years, churches in Nigeria have faced violent attacks, including gunman invasions that resulted in kidnappings, ransom demands, injuries, and murders.

    Speaking further, he said, “We can pull down. When God opens a door, nobody can shut it.

    “It’s when God shuts a door that nobody can open it. Therefore, I have good news for you, my children, once again.

    “Put your mind at rest. The gates of hell shall not prevail. Whether the devil likes it or not, the church is going to laugh last.”

    Adeboye stressed that beyond building the church, God also transforms individuals.

    “Why? Because it is God that is doing the building.

    “He said, ‘I will build my church, and the gates of hell shall not prevail. But then God does much more than that. He builds people,” he said.

    The cleric also stated that God is not only a master builder but also an architect who shapes lives, destinies, and futures.
